About the Property

Convenient Amenities
Enjoy complimentary wireless internet access and concierge services during your stay.

Luxurious Accommodations
Relax in one of our 10 well-appointed guestrooms featuring Smart televisions, premium bedding, and designer toiletries.

Prime Location
Centrally located in Mexico City, our hotel is just a short distance from Spain Park and Mexico Park, offering easy access to popular attractions like the Angel of Independence Monument and Chapultepec Park.

This was a wonderful hotel in the Condesa neighborhood. The staff was very friendly. There are 2 beautiful parks within a block or 2 of the hotel, and lots of coffee shops and restaurants within walking distance. An El Moro Churro shop is also nearby. The room was clean with comfortable beds, good water pressure in the shower, and a hairdryer in the room. The staff was very friendly and helpful. You have to buzz in at the gate to be let in every time you enter, but they were quick to respond and there was never a wait.

It is a really nice hotel, located walking distance to most of Condesa. We were in the two bed room and it was a little cramped because of the two beds. In February, we asked for extra blankets for each bed and slept really comfy under the sheets and blankets. I suspect that, since heating is not available, this might not be a great hotel to book in the coldest months, especially if one has to get up during the night. The breakfast of eggs and chilaquiles was perfectly acceptable and the coffee was good (they buy from La Parroquia, and it wasn't the dark over roasted coffee that one can still find in Mexico, as opposed to the new specialty coffee places). Staff was great. There was a hiccup, one that i was content to pay for. I lost my key/card to the room and there was a $12 charge for the loss. But hey, they are a small hotel and probably have to pay for these cards at a small volume fee. It is possible that this would not be a good choice for people who are larger, carrying a lot of weight as, with our room, they might have trouble being comfortable moving around if they are somewhat obese. Like I said, the location was great, just around the corner from a favorite pizza place of mine, Nosferatu, and down on Mazatlan, the 40's era Roxy Neveria is walking distance, as are the two parks ( I took my wife on an orientation walk around calles Amsterdam, Laredo, etc. since this was her first visit to the area). And back to the hotel. A high point was the glorious hot shower. Would I stay here again? I honestly don't know. But I think that the answer is "yes". That is because, in the past, I've booked hotels in the $50-60 price range and I'm comfortable with those. We chose this one cause it is close to where our friend lives, whom we wanted to visit. Having said that, it is a pretty nice place to book for a night or two. Disliked · Well, the rooms aren't heated, and ours was cold in February. But it really wasn't a deal breaker as they provided thick blankets and we slept great.

The staff were helpful and friendly to us and the beds were comfortable. However the check-in was difficult since there’s no sign or entrance. You have to call and be let in, which took us awhile to figure out. Plus no one spoke English. Secondly the people across the hall from us were very loud coming in at 5 am and partying, and the staff didn’t seem to have any enforcement of quiet hours. The neighborhood is quiet and safe however which is nice.
